Former Congress Bhoa MLA Joginder Pal arrested for illegal mining


Tribune News Service

Pathankot, 17 June

Punjab Police today arrested former Congress MLA from Bhoa Joginder Pal in connection with illegal mining case.

Confirming the arrest, Senior Superintendent of Police Arun Saini said, “Joginder Pal has been taken into custody and further investigation is on.” An FIR has been registered at Taragarh police station under section 21 of the Mines and Minerals Act.

Pal was a Bhoa (reserved) MLA from 2017 to 2022 and was defeated by cabinet minister Lal Chand Kataruchak by 1,200 votes in the recent assembly elections.

A fortnight ago, the police raided the Krishna crusher in the mining-rich Kirian village following a complaint. Police had seized three trucks of mining material, a crane and a tractor-trailer. The FIR is believed to be the result of that raid as Pal’s family is a participant in the Krishna Crusher unit. He will spend the night at the police station before appearing in the court tomorrow.
